AYNA Joins the International Association of Public Transport
The Azerbaijan Land Transport Agency (AYNA) has been admitted as a member of the International Association of Public Transport (UITP).
The membership aims to contribute to international cooperation in the field of public transport, provide access to the organisation’s extensive network of partners and professional resources, benefit from international experience and expertise, facilitate information exchange, and strengthen cooperation with relevant foreign government authorities.
UITP membership offers several important benefits for Azerbaijan. These include promoting sustainable urban and public transport; developing systems and services for urban mobility; enhancing knowledge and expertise in mobility hubs and Transport Exchange Centres; strengthening capabilities in taxi operations, including planning, organisation and technical maintenance; enhancing knowledge and skills in payment systems; developing a pool of experts in AYNA’s areas of activity; establishing contacts with international specialists; facilitating the exchange of experience; and fostering strategic partnerships.
The membership also provides Azerbaijan with access to expertise and practical knowledge in such topical areas as the operation of zero-emission buses, the design of accessible streets for all, artificial intelligence solutions in transport, fare management, marketing and communications, and crisis response and management. It also provides opportunities to participate in various training and educational programmes delivered by experts.
Members have direct access to reports, research studies and databases covering the latest trends, innovations and best practices in public transport. This information supports sound decision-making.
It should be noted that UITP, established in 1885, has more than 1,900 members from over 100 countries. Headquartered in Brussels, the Association has a network of 13 regional offices and centres.
